As you can tell by the title of this thread, I, a poor mission-maker want a feature in specific. A "duplicate this node" right-click button for nodes. If you want to make a long line of vessels/flags for some reason, or make a reliable relay network to make sure your players don't run out of connection during the mission, I think we need a "duplicate" button

I'd also like better titles to clarify what the node does. I'm the person who'll need help with critical thinking, so better explanation titles & descriptions would be nice.

And finally, I'd like an easier way to tell someone to do science at a specific location.

If we're doing work on the mission editor I never use, please integrate it into sandbox games, maybe another button in the VAB or something, so it can easily access saved craft and be used as a "computer simulation" tool for craft design. It'd be handy to have a tool that lets us quickly deploy a craft to the exact location on or around any body we want to test it in, and define the test parameters in a reusable fashion and as much detail (with the node system) as we want. That way I might, y'know, use it. It seems to be intended for making challenge scenarios that can be shared with other people to compete on, but that's a very minority use case and I think there are far more practical applications for what something like the MH mission editor is capable of.
